2024 Fell a tree - Cut down obscuring shrubs and small trees in your path of retreat, about 45 degrees behind the tree in both directions. Clear the ground of branches and other obstacles. You must always stand at around a 45-degree angle behind the tree at a safe distance when it falls. Very large trees require a longer safety distance.

The English word "fell" comes from Old Norse fell and fjall (both forms existed). It is cognate with Danish fjeld, Faroese fjall and fjøll, Icelandic fjall and fell, Norwegian fjell with dialects fjøll, fjødd, fjedd, fjedl, fjill, fil(l), and fel, and Swedish fjäll, all referring to mountains rising above the alpine tree line. With step-by-step methods and more than 200 illustrations by artist Bryan Kotwica ...Make the top cut first. Cut downward until the length or width of the cut is 80 percent of the diameter of the tree trunk. Then cut the undercut up to and even with the final position of the top cut, it is important the two cuts meet evenly and cleanly with no by-pass or mis-alignment. There are related clues (shown below). There are related clues (shown below). Referring crossword puzzle answersCreating the Open-Faced Notch. To create the open-face notch, make your top cut first. Cut at a downward angle of 70 degrees until you reach a depth of ¼ to 1/3 of the tree. For the second cut, you will need to saw upward at a 20-degree angle until it meets with the first cut.Larger trees can be felled using wedges made of wood or plastic. Paragraph: 071 Reference ID: 36-071-20140306 Revision date: 06 03 2014Nov 30, 2020 · The easiest choice is to fell the tree in the direction it would naturally fall due to slope, overhang and wind direction. Felling in another direction requires a special technique, more effort, and is sometimes just impossible. You want it to be able to move a bit in the wind so the roots grow strong. 5.The tree will eventually fall perpendicularly to the horizontal cut. Step 3. The Wedge Cut. The wedge cut finishes off the notch by cutting a wedge out of the tree. This cut can be made from either the top or the bottom of the horizontal cut. Both cuts must meet together accurately to configure a good hinge.Kip Adams with QDMA provides step by step detailed instructions on how to properly fell a tree with a chainsaw. I cut down ...Mar 1, 2011 · It is generally easier and safer to fell a tree in the direction that it is already leaning. Let gravity help you. If the tree is leaning in an unsafe direction, you have two options: 1) manipulate the tree to fall in a different direction using strategic notch placement, or 2) pick another tree to fell. Cut your notch. Cut an open-face notch ... Jan 31, 2024 · Leave a space between your felling cut and the notch cut roughly one-tenth of the tree’s diameter. This space between the two cuts is called the hinge, which will help control the tree’s fall ... Sep 28, 2022 · Insert the tree-felling wedge into this cut, pointing at the direction you want the tree to fall. Drive the wedge in and finish the cut, being sure not to touch the felling wedge with the blade. Don't cut through the trunk. Leave about 10% of the width as a hinge. When the tree begins to fall, move away down your escape path. The safe felling of a tree using an open face notch consists of making three precise and strategic cuts; the top cut, the pluge cut, and the back or felling cut. Felling wedges can then be used during the final cut to assist the tree in beginning to fall.
